JOE HENRY

Civilians

2007-09-10

The lyrics on this recording are phenomenal, like when you have a really great novel that you can’t put down, you read a paragraph of prose and marvel at its perfection. It’s not the strange esoteric work of the past but a collection of accessible and interesting songwriting. You might read the liner notes about his home and state of mind, which is decidedly happy. Check out the musicians he employs. Bill Frisell and Loudon Wainwright III are two of them. - Teresa Jeanne
